What a personal loan costs in Cold Spring

Unlike a revolving credit card, a personal loan is closed-end: the balance falls on a fixed schedule and the payment does not change.

The number to compare is the APR, not the interest rate, because the APR folds in origination fees and other charges; our personal loan calculator will show what a given amount and term would cost.

The term is the lever: extend it and the payment falls while total interest climbs; shorten it and the reverse happens.

Shop with more than one lender and treat pre-qualification as an estimate, since the final terms follow a full application.

Minnesota lending rules that apply in Cold Spring

Where a figure is not published by the state, the row points to the source instead of guessing.

RuleDetailSource
Maximum legal interest rate (usury cap)6% per year legal rate of interest; a different rate may be contracted for in writing (Minn. Stat. § 334.01)
Source says: "The interest for any legal indebtedness shall be at the rate of $6 upon $100 for a year"
Minnesota Legislature, Office of the Revisor of Statutes
as of 2026-09-16
Payday lending statusLegal and licensed; APR capped at 36%, or up to 50% with an ability-to-repay analysis (Minn. Stat. §§ 47.60, 47.601, 47.603)
Source says: "The cap on that annual percentage rate is set at either 36%, or up to 50% if the lender conducts an ability to repay analysis"

Small-loan / installment lender licensingRegulated loan license required from the commissioner for loans within the Chapter 56 threshold (Minn. Stat. § 56.01)
Source says: "without first obtaining a license from the commissioner, no person shall engage in the business of making loans of money"

Payday ability-to-repay requirementRequired for payday loans with an APR above 36% (Minn. Stat. § 47.603)
Source says: "This section applies to all payday loans with an annual percentage rate that exceeds 36 percent."

How to compare offers in Cold Spring

Before you commit to a personal loan in Cold Spring, work through these steps:

  1. Pull your free credit reports and dispute any error — it is the cheapest way to improve the rate you are offered.
  2. Run your figures through the personal loan calculator on this site so you know the payment before a lender quotes one.
  3. Pre-qualify with at least three lenders and compare the APR, not the interest rate.
  4. Check that the lender is licensed in Minnesota using the regulator named above.
  5. Read the disclosure for origination fees and any prepayment penalty before you sign.

Does a personal loan in Cold Spring require collateral?
Unsecured personal loans do not require collateral. A secured loan, such as a home-equity or auto-secured loan, does — and it puts the pledged asset at risk if you default.
Will shopping for a loan in Cold Spring hurt my credit?
Pre-qualification usually uses a soft credit pull that does not affect your score. A full application triggers a hard inquiry, which may lower your score by a few points temporarily.
